Head of Maintenance - Job Specification
Your new companyYou'll be joining a well‑established, community‑focused housing provider known for delivering high‑quality homes and excellent tenant satisfaction. The organisation manages a diverse housing portfolio and is committed to continuous improvement, strong customer service, and investment in its communities.
Your new roleAs Head of Maintenance, you will lead the organisation's maintenance service, ensuring efficient, responsive, and compliant delivery across reactive repairs, planned and cyclical works, and major improvement projects. You will manage the maintenance team, oversee contractor performance, ensure full compliance with all homeowner safety requirements, contribute to asset management and long‑term investment planning, and provide strategic advice to senior leadership.
What you'll need to succeed

  • A professional or technical qualification in construction or maintenance
  • At least 5 years' experience in maintenance or development services
  • Minimum 3 years' experience in a managerial or supervisory role
  • Strong leadership, communication, and strategic planning skills
  • Proven experience managing budgets, contractors, and compliance regimes
  • Up‑to‑date knowledge of building safety, regulatory requirements, and housing sector best practice
  • A customer‑focused, motivated, and improvement‑driven approach
